The continuous measurement and monitoring of patient parameters including heart rate, respiratory rate, blood pressure, saturation, and many such parameters have become a common feature of the care of critically ill patients. Patient Monitoring systems that are designed to help clinicians make informed decisions, reduce variation in care delivery and lower costs are added advantages in reducing the complexities. At times when accurate and immediate decision-making for a patient is crucial for effective care, modern electronic monitors frequently collect and display physiological data using non-invasive sensors. Meanwhile, for less seriously ill patients in a hospital’s medical-surgical units are used to detect unexpected life-threatening conditions or to record routine by collecting and preserving data efficiently.
